Bitcoin rose 5 per cent to $44,083 at 2149 GMT on Tuesday, adding $2,098 to its previous close. Bitcoin, the world’s biggest and best-known cryptocurrency, is up 66.1 per cent from the year’s low of $26,533 on Oct. 11. Ether, the coin linked to the ethereum blockchain network, rose 1.4 per cent to $2,275.7 on Tuesday, adding $31.9 to its previous close.
